The helmet’s breakthrough SLIMTECH CORE with EPS Matrix Foam provides a slim yet deep fit, 22% thinner than many standard helmets. This design not only enhances aesthetics but also ensures the helmet hugs the head closely for secure wear.

Certified by three safety standards, the Pro-Tec Low PRO meets U.S. CPSC, ASTM F1447, and ASTM F1492 regulations for reliable protection.

These certifications guarantee its suitability for recreational bicycling, roller skating, and skateboarding. Available in sizes XS/S to XL/XXL, its variety ensures a tailored fit for different head circumferences, especially narrow heads that require special attention.

Helmet sizing and fit

Choosing a helmet that fits correctly starts with understanding how to measure for a narrow head helmet accurately. Measure the circumference of your head just above the eyebrows and ears, as this will help identify the right size.

Helmets with adjustable features such as dial-fit systems, removable padding, or adjustable straps provide a snug fit and added comfort, allowing fine-tuning to accommodate slight size variations. Differences between unisex and womenspecific helmets are notable, as womenspecific helmets often feature narrower designs, tailored padding, and slightly different shapes to better fit female head contours, which can benefit those with a narrow head seeking a more precise fit. Paying close attention to sizing and fit will enhance safety and comfort during wear, making it easier to find the perfect helmet suited to individual needs and activities.

Understanding narrow head shapes

Choosing the best helmet for narrow head involves paying close attention to several key aspects that enhance comfort and safety. Narrow head shapes often have measurements that differ from the average, typically exhibiting a reduced width across the temples and a more elongated front-to-back dimension.

Because of this, taking precise head measurements using a soft tape measure around the widest part of the head and just above the eyebrows is critical to find a helmet that sits properly without causing discomfort. Consider helmets specifically offering narrower shell designs or adjustable fitting systems that can be fine-tuned to hug the contours more securely.

Paying attention to features such as padding thickness and strap placement helps further customize the fit, ensuring the helmet remains stable during activities. Whether biking, skating, or engaging in other sports, a helmet that conforms well to a narrow head shape not only improves comfort but also enhances protection by maintaining optimal positioning in the event of impact.
